Land Dispute Causes Firing Incident in Assam Border Area

Tensions rose on Monday, August 10, in Mingmang Basti under the Gogamukh Revenue Circle of Dhemaji district following a land encroachment dispute that led to a clash and gunfire. Several local residents were injured during the incident and were moved from Gogamukh Rural Hospital to Dhemaji Civil Hospital and the Assam Medical College and Hospital in Dibrugarh for medical care.

Government Response and Security Measures

The Assam government has started high-level talks with officials from Arunachal Pradesh to address the conflict. Assam Education Minister Dr. Ranoj Pegu, the Chief Secretary, and DGP GP Singh are coordinating with their counterparts to manage the situation. To maintain law and order and stop further trouble, additional police forces have been sent to the Gogamukh and Gerukamukh regions.

Official Status of the Incident

Assam Chief Minister Dr. Himanta Biswa Sarma stated that the event is a localized land dispute and not a systemic conflict between states. Authorities are currently working on a joint probe to restore peace and normalcy in the affected border areas.
